Having said that, having the opportunity to attend Ife is one of the greatest things that had happened to me in my life.
Learnt so much from the school. Beyond what you learn in classrooms, you learn a lot from interactions/discussions with other students in your hostels, relaxation centres, religious and political gatherings etc.

OAU is a community on its own, an egalitarian community. A school where people hardly care about how expensive you shoes are, but how loaded you are, upstairs. The most popular students on campus are not those that use the flashiest cars, but those that have the mightiest GPs.

Ife campus politics are too intriguing and interesting to be totally ignored, no matter how apolitical you are. Oh, manifesto nights, the campaigns around halls of residence! How about the debates and arguments in TV rooms? Aluta nko? Maximum and ferefe shishi. Hall weeks. Aro.

I need not mention the aesthetics. What a cool environment! Sprawling, expansive, and ever neat, Ife campus is a sight to behold!

Let me save the talk about respect you get outside for another day.

Above all, academics. It is only in Ife that students taht students have positive attitude to academic success. In many schools, all you hear your 'senior' students tell you as orientation are 'you can't make a First class, no matter how you try', 'you can't pass so so course', but in Ife, what you hear as Jambite is the story of a guy that in 1985 broke school record, story of a guy that had 2.0 GP in year 1 and still made First Class, story of one efiiwe in Chemical Engineering part 5, story of one guy that never had used hsi hand to write and have B(meaning he had A in all non-practical courses) etc. These stories motivate you. , and it is only in Ife taht you hear that.
